I'm going to tumor board tomorrow morning with my PI. Should I wear my white coat or is dressing nicely sufficient?

Members don't see this ad.
 
I'm going to tumor board tomorrow morning with my PI. Should I wear my white coat or is dressing nicely sufficient?

Dressing nicely is sufficient - the majority of the people that attend tumor boards at my school do not think of it as such a special occasian as a medical student. It is a bunch of people that are coming from lab, clinic, etc. and some are dressed in plain clothes or lab coats or scrubs. It's a hodgepodge, but for my first tumor boards I wore my white coat getup and felt overdressed for the occasion.
 
Dressing professionally is always the best bet.
